Surrounded by Chugach State Park in the small town of Girdwood, this hotel is part of one of Alaska's premier ski resorts. Guests have easy access to the slopes and a ski rental shop. Even summertime visitors savor their time at Alyeska, as the scenic aerial tram, spa and fitness center are open year-round. The giant property occupies an entire city block in the downtown area, housing 546 rooms, four eateries, an athletic club (with separate facilities for men and women) and even a 9,000-square-foot ballroom. According to recent visitors, the rooms are slightly dated, but many visitors overlook that for the hotel's amenities, scenic views and the employees: The staff are rated highly for helping guests experience Alaska, setting up glacier tours and offering directions to city attractions. Recent guests said they were pleased with their large and clean and rooms, though others said they were a bit dated. On-site amenities include a fitness center and an indoor pool. For dining, the Cafe Promenade is open for breakfast, lunch and dinner, with a hot buffet served each morning (for a fee). There is also a convenience store selling sundries and local restaurant delivery. The hotel is located about 6 miles northeast of Ted Stevens Anchorage International Airport, although recent guests complained that the lack of certain amenities, including an airport shuttle, was disappointing. However, the property allows easy access to the Anchorage Museum, cruise terminal and Sullivan Arena. The property is 6 miles from both the Fairbanks International Airport and the Georgeson Botanical Garden and is about 125 miles from Denali National Park. Amenities include a fitness center, free parking, coin-operated laundry machines and a variety of conference and meeting facilities. Rooms, which some guests said need updating, come with complimentary Wi-Fi access. The hotel restaurants include Red Lantern Steak & Spirits, which serves lunch and dinner, and the Northern Latitudes Restaurant, which serves Alaskan cuisine from May through September.

On-site amenities include a free made-to-order breakfast, a complimentary evening social hour with snacks and drinks, a business center, a fitness room, a pool and a pool table. Recent guests said the breakfast was above average, with delicious, customized options, and the staff was friendly and helpful. However, others pointed out that it’s a bit far (3 miles) from downtown Anchorage, Alaska. For restaurants, the hotel offers Territory Kitchen & Bar, which serves American classics paired with Alaskan specialties. You’ll need a car to get to local attractions, including the Alaska Center for the Performing Arts, Alaska Native Heritage Center and The Alaska Zoo, and the hotel is about 6 miles from Ted Stevens Anchorage International Airport. Property amenities include a childrens program, a free airport shuttle and on-site parking. There are daily flightseeing and fishing pickups from the hotel’s private floatplane dock, a unique touch that recent guests said they enjoyed watching. The property also offers 7,000 square feet of space for meetings and events. For dining, the hotel offers three eateries: Flying Machine Restaurant, which serves seafood, steaks and other American and Alaskan classics; Fancy Moose Lounge, which serves drinks, sandwiches, burgers and salads; and The Deck at Lake Hood, which serves American fare along with lakeside and mountainside views. Other recent guests noted that the breakfast menu offered a limited number of options, and others said the service was slow.

Recent guests praised this pet-friendly hotel’s customer service team, saying the staff was courteous and helpful. Amenities here include Alaskan art in the lobby, a fitness room, a business center, an indoor pool and a steam room; however, pricey valet parking is the only option available if you have a car. Rooms, which some recent guests described as dated, feature views of either the Chugach Mountain Range, the Cook Inlet or the city. They also come with 37-inch flat-screen TVs and coffee makers. This Hilton property has two restaurants: Hooper Bay Cafe serves Alaskan seafood for breakfast and lunch, and Bruin’s Bar provides dinner. Recent guests lauded the top-notch customer service at this pet-friendly Marriott property; however, others complained that the on-site food was below average. Nonetheless, this hotel has two restaurants, including Jade Steak & Seafood for Alaskan cuisine and Ptarmigan Lounge for drinks and Starbucks coffee. Other amenities include a fitness center with views of downtown Anchorage, a full-service spa and coin-operated laundry machines. There is, however, a fee for parking.
